My Wife Took My Manhood, So I Took Her Finger

"Really?" I descended the stairs slowly, deliberately, holding up Rory's medical report, making sure everyone felt the weight of the moment.

"Didn't the doctor say she lost her ability to have children?" I asked, my voice calm. "How did you give her a child? Did you make another woman carry it, and then have her recognize it?"

"Oh, my dearest wife, that's tragic, isn't it? Not only did your little lover cheat on you, but now you have to accept a bastard born from his affair."

I feigned pity, though the smirk tugging at the corners of my mouth was impossible to hide.

"Instead of sulking," I said, letting my voice roll over the crowd, "why don't you take a look at the little ones here? Adopting a godson and goddaughter almost completes a picture of a perfect family, doesn't it?"

At my words, the crowd shifted, jostling closer to her.

Rory's veins throbbed with fury, her temper flaring like wildfire.

"Shut the fuck up, Cyrus! I don't need any godsons or goddaughters! Everyone, get out of here!" she shouted, voice sharp as a whip.

I shook my head slowly, letting the tension simmer. "Now, now, how can that do? The main event hasn't even started yet. How can the audience just leave?"

Rory shot back, "Cyrus, you lunatic! What are you trying to do?"

I reached out and patted lightly.

Instantly, the bright 'Adoption Ceremony' banner hanging on the third floor was replaced with a stark white funeral banner.

It read: [Mourning the loss of Aurora McGrath's womb]

The upbeat music in the living room cut off abruptly, replaced by the mournful, wailing notes of a horn, an eerie, almost otherworldly sound. Each note hit like a victory fanfare in my chest, echoing with a haunting intensity.

Rory and Jesse's expressions twisted, changing in rapid succession.

Anger, humiliation, and murderous hatred blazed in their eyes.

"Cyrus, take that down immediately! Do you hear me?!"

Her face flushed crimson as she maneuvered her wheelchair closer, screaming with a raw, unrestrained rage.

I ignored her entirely, pulling the microphone I'd prepared and addressing the crowd.

"Thank you all for taking the time to witness this moment of profound sorrow," I said, bowing slightly to the assembled faces.

Then, quiet and deliberate, I spoke directly to Rory. "Growing up is just a series of farewells, Rory. Don't give up on yourself just because of this loss."

After all, in the days ahead, she would lose far more than this.

"Shut the fuck up, Cyrus! What exactly are you trying to do?" Rory shouted again, her control slipping completely in front of everyone.

"I proposed a divorce, and you refused," I said calmly, letting my words hang in the air. "I tried to live peacefully with you, but you wouldn't. Do you really want to destroy this family?"

From the moment she arrived until now, she hadn't realized what day it was.

She hadn't remembered the words I had just spoken, the same words she had once said to me: "Cyrus, don't take advantage of Rory's patience. No matter what you do, she'll divorce you!"

"And I," Jesse had said earnestly to Rory, "no matter what Rory becomes, I will stay by her side, unwavering until death."

Touched, Rory's eyes softened, and she gazed at him with gentle affection.

I chuckled, signaling ever so subtly.

From the shadows, a bodyguard stepped forward without hesitation and delivered a sharp, stinging slap across Jesse's face.

The triumphant wail of the horn mingled with the sound of the slap, a melody that seemed to hum with satisfaction.

I nodded at the bodyguard, approving.

"Well done. Go claim your reward."

"You bastard! How dare you have someone hit me?" Jesse yelled, clutching his burning cheek, eyes filled with raw resentment.

"Because," I said, my voice calm but firm, "this is my house. And you? You're just a plaything. You don't get a say in this, Jesse. Understand?"

"Cyrus, you've crossed the line!" Jesse shot back, his voice sharp. "Don't forget, this is the McGrath estate! One word from Rory, and this place will have a new boss in charge!"

I let out a slow, deliberate laugh that filled the room, bouncing off the walls. I clapped my hands, measured and heavy, letting everyone feel the rhythm, the tension, the weight of the moment.

Then I said, "Rory, have you forgotten how your so-called 'McGrath family' even came to be?"

When my parents passed away, I was just eighteen.

I was the only child, young, inexperienced, barely capable of handling such a massive empire.

There was no way I could have done it alone.

It was Rory who had said to me, "Cyrus, trust me, and I'll show you a future for your family that's even more glorious than you could imagine."

Back then, her family's company had long since gone under.

Rory's parents, crushed by debt and despair, had thrown themselves off a building together.

She was alone, just like me.

So I had agreed to her plan.

But now, she's forgotten all of it.

The 'McGrath family' she spoke of should have carried my name, McLaughlin, not hers.

Before I could even utter another word, Rory gritted her teeth, struggling to suppress her fury, and barked toward the door, "Guards! Get these people out of here!"

She then shouted at the top of her lungs, "And as for Cyrus, today whoever convinces him to sign the divorce, I'll reward one million in cash!"

At her words, a team of highly trained bodyguards appeared from the shadows in perfect unison.

But they didn't move.

They didn't obey Rory.

Instead, they bowed to me with precision and shouted, "Sir Cyrus!"

I let my gaze linger on Rory's face as her expression shifted from calm disbelief to absolute horror.

A slow, calculated smile tugged at my lips.

"Rory, are you ready to step into the hell I've prepared for you?"
